Opening Tip
Northern Colorado played a close game against Northern Arizona on Thursday night, falling to the Lumberjacks, 71-60. The Bears showed the growth in the first quarter, scoring 28 points to lead NAU by 12. Alisha Davis poured in 12 points in the first quarter to lead the charge. In the second quarter, the Lumberjacks slowed down UNC's offense, holding them to 35.7 percent shooting. UNC also held NAU to 35.7 percent shooting, but was outscored 16-10 in the quarter. The Bears took a 38-32 lead into halftime. NAU kept the pressure on in the third quarter, shooting 46.7 percent. They jumped in front of UNC near the end of the quarter, but Alexis Chapman hit a buzzer-beater, three-pointer to give UNC a one-point lead. The Lumberjacks controlled the final period, outscoring UNC 18-6 to earn the win.
The Bears shot 35.4 percent from the floor and held the Lumberjacks to 36.5 percent.
Alisha Davis led UNC with 16 points against NAU, shooting an efficient 7-for-10 from the field. Davis also grabbed 6 rebounds and had three blocks. She now has 48 total blocks this season.
Ali Meyer had a solid game for UNC, scoring 12 points on 5-of-7 shooting and getting seven rebounds. Meyer is second on the team with 6.1 rebounds per game average.
UNC has outscored its opponents in the paint in 14 of the teams 22 games.
Scouting the Hornets
Sacramento State has a 6-8 record in the Big Sky this season and is 8-15 overall. The Hornets won a 71-62 game against Southern Utah on Thursday in Cedar City. Sac St. defeated Weber State 58-52 and lost to Idaho State, 75-51, last weekend. Kennedy Nicholas is the high scorer for the Hornets with a 14.2 points per game average. Nicholas is nearly averaging a double-double with 9.4 rebounds per game, while shooting 49.8 percent from the floor. Nicholas is one of five Hornets averaging double digit points.
History against Sac St
Northern Colorado has a 17-9 record against Sacramento State in program history. UNC is 10-2 against the Hornets in Greeley, while going 6-7 against them in Sacramento. The Bears are 1-0 on neutral sites. These two teams met back in January in Sacramento, with UNC winning a 73-63 game over the Hornets. Jasmine Gayles and Alexis Chapman each scored 16 points for the Bears.
